Physical therapist will directly watch the assistant work. The main job for an assistant physical therapy is to guide patients to recover or improve mobility and help patients with pain management issue. To achieve this result assistant physical therapy may use some techniques such as cold and hot therapy, electrical stimulation, massage, exercise, traction or ultrasound. Knee and hip replacement are orthopedic procedure that increases recently. These clients will be often provided rehabilitation services by aides. The services of physical therapy are also given to the trauma-related accident patients. Physical therapy assistant are needed to report and document patient responses to patient and treatment progress.

Physical therapist or assistant administer aides work. The main job for aides is to ensure the session of therapy run well. They keep things clean and organize the therapy zone. Others job for aides are filling out insurance form, ordering supplies, or scheduling appointments.

Educational requirements for an aide are a high school diploma or GED. Aide position will be filled easily if someone experienced as a house health aide or a certified nursing assistant. The median annual earnings of physical therapist aides were $22,060.

A physical therapy assistants and aides will work at hospitals, rehabilitation facilities, home health, clinic, orthopedic clinics, or physician offices. Another employment option comes from a physical therapist that has private practice. The individuals can control their time.
